`
sam_kee
  • 浏览: 19839 次
  • 性别: Icon_minigender_1
  • 来自: 广州
社区版块
存档分类
最新评论

myeclipse如何为struts2导入src包(源码)

阅读更多
点击某个.class文件,如果myeclipse找不到那个类的源码,那么会在右边的窗口(这时会出现那个类的一些变量和方法的信息),那如果我们才能看到那个类的源码呢?我们可以额外添加源码。

       解决方案:点击那个“change Attached Source”,然后点击“External Folder”,然后选择到你类源码的位置,注意,这个路径一定是首先出现那个类的包名的前一个目录‍,我现在以添加xwork源码为例,假如xwork源码的位置如下D:/Tomcat 6.0/xwork-core-2.1.6-sources/xwork-core-2.1.6-sources,然后你要继续找下层路径,直到到包名(package)的上一个路径即可。一句话总结,比如你的类名为:‍com.opensymphony.xwork2.Action时,那么你那个路径就是com文件夹的前一个文件夹(xwork-core-2.1.6-sources)即可。

       思路有点乱,不过实践得真知,试多几次就明白那个路径对了!赶快试试吧。
分享到:
评论

相关推荐

    struts-1.2.9-src源码类库

    总的来说,"struts-1.2.9-src"源码库是学习和研究Struts框架的经典资料,通过阅读和分析,开发者可以更好地掌握Java Web开发,特别是Struts框架的应用技巧和内部机制,为实际项目开发提供坚实的理论基础和技术支持。

    struts_2_src

    2. 导入源码:将解压后的"struts_2_src"文件夹中的内容导入到工程中,通常这会包含多个模块或子项目,如core、xwork等。 3. 配置环境:确保你的工程中包含了必要的依赖库,例如Spring、Hibernate、Commons等,这些库...

    ssh_2.rar_SSH MyEclipse_myeclipse ssh_ssh_ssh 源码

    这个名为"ssh_2.rar"的压缩包文件包含了一个基于SSH的项目源码,适合在MyEclipse集成开发环境中运行和学习。 **Struts** 是一个用于构建MVC(Model-View-Controller)架构的Java Web应用程序框架。它提供了处理HTTP...

    新闻发布ssh2完美源码基于myeclipse

    在MyEclipse环境中,导入这个项目后,开发者可以直观地看到项目结构,包括src目录下的Java源代码、WebContent目录下的静态资源(如HTML、CSS、JavaScript文件)、以及配置文件(如struts.xml、spring.xml、hibernate...

    struts2 为应用指定多个配置文件.rar

    "struts2 为应用指定多个配置文件"的主题意味着我们将探讨如何在Struts2框架中使用多个配置文件来增强灵活性和模块化。 首先,Struts2的默认配置文件是`struts-default.xml`和`struts-plugin.xml`,这两个文件位于`...

    Struts2+Spring3+Hibernate3 用户管理系统实例源码

    本例主要是实现了struts2+spring3+hibernate3的 基本框架搭建的注册登录,以及用户增删改查,适于初学者学习。 包括:注册 登录功能 分页的实现 前端校验 验证码的实现 注册时有ajax 校验,登录时 后台从数据库...

    struts2开发 token.rar

    通过解压并导入到Eclipse或MyEclipse,开发者可以学习和分析实际的代码实现,了解Token如何与Struts2框架结合,以及如何防止重复提交攻击。 总的来说,这个压缩包是一个关于Struts2框架中Token机制的实战示例,涵盖...

    【Struts专家Ted Husted系列】Struts2其实也可以CoC风格编程(三)完

    Struts2作为一款流行的Java Web框架,以其强大的MVC(模型-视图-控制器)架构设计,为企业级应用开发提供了便利。本节我们将深入探讨如何在Struts2中实现“CoC”(Convention over Configuration)风格编程,这是...

    Struts2+Hibernate3图文教程入门.doc

    Struts2和Hibernate3是两种流行的Java开源框架,它们分别用于构建MVC(模型-视图-控制器)架构的Web应用程序和对象关系映射(ORM)。这篇教程将引导初学者入门这两个框架的集成。 首先,让我们了解Hibernate3。...

    上传一个手动搭建的struts2登录实例

    MyEclipse是一款集成开发环境,支持直接导入Struts2项目。导入时,选择"Import > Existing Projects into Workspace",然后浏览找到解压后的`HelloWorld`目录即可。 通过这个实例,你可以了解Struts2框架的基本...

    struts2+spring+mybatis整合

    Struts2、Spring和MyBatis是Java Web开发中三个非常重要的开源框架,它们的整合为开发者提供了强大的功能,能够实现MVC(Model-View-Controller)架构模式,提高开发效率,同时也便于项目的维护和扩展。以下是关于...

    MyEclipse8+Liferay 开发环境搭建

    2. **导入 Liferay 源码**: - 在 MyEclipse 中新建一个项目,将解压后的源码导入。 - 确保项目正确配置,能够识别 Java 和其他资源。 3. **修改配置文件**: - **创建新的环境配置文件**:`release.${username}...

    myeclispe_搭建SSH2 简单步骤

    在IT行业中,SSH2指的是Spring、Struts2和Hibernate三个开源框架的组合,它们是Java Web开发中的常用组件。Spring负责依赖注入和管理业务层,Struts2处理表现层逻辑,而Hibernate则作为持久化层工具,简化了数据库...

    jeebbs-src-v7.0

    1. **导入项目**:在MyEclipse中,通过"File" -> "Import" -> "Existing Projects into Workspace"将源码包导入。 2. **配置环境**:设置Java编译器版本,配置Tomcat或其它应用服务器,以及相关的数据库连接信息。 3...

    产品销售分析系统spring struts2 jfreechart ibatis

    安装MyEclipse开发工具,将product工程导入 1 修改配置文件 1.1 修改Spring配置文件 1.1.1 查找并打开prodcut/WebRoot/WEB-INF/spring-context/applicationContext.xml文件。数据库配置引入 的是init.properties...

Global site tag (gtag.js) - Google Analytics